Subject: Websocket compression on Relayfin

Welcome to the rotation. Quick note for your security review: we enable permessage-deflate only on the telemetry channel, never on authenticated session frames, to avoid compression-oracle leakage. The tradeoff costs us roughly 30% extra bandwidth on chat traffic, which we accept. If a deploy flips the flag globally, that's a page-worthy incident. The full threat analysis and config matrix live on this internal page.

runbook for tagug-hafog: https://jira.lumiclabs.internal/projects/pages/pages/9773c0d8

CI heads-up for Chalkline plugin folks: the timetable solver suite sometimes times out on the constraint-explosion fixture, not your code. If your plugin job dies in the "solve-large" stage after ~9 minutes, just retry once before digging in. Still red? Check you're not registering duplicate room constraints. Mention in your report that you tested against the build below.

session token of hahag-tajeg = htk21_e1d13ea533a37812d29cf

### Step 4: Stabilize the integration tests

Heads up: the Tollgate payments suite is flaky mostly because tests share one sandbox ledger. Before migrating, give each test run its own namespace and bump the settlement poll timeout — the old default is way too tight. Once that's in place, reruns should drop to near zero. The test harness picks up these configuration values at startup.

config for hahip-yajep:
holix:
  log_level: error
  metrics_host: metrics.holix.qorvellabs.internal
  pin: 9600
  pool_size: 8

Weekly eng sync — validator plugin system

Reviewed progress on the Sievework plugin system for data validators. Plugin interface is now frozen: validators register via manifest, declare input schemas, and return structured error lists. Sandboxing for third-party plugins remains open; we agreed to gate untrusted plugins behind a review queue until isolation lands. Next milestone is the conformance test suite, owned by the engineer named below.

approver of tawip-bagap = Holdor Silath